Editing & Mixing Techniques is a hands-on, beginner friendly course that provides you with essential skills to mix a multi-track recording. You'll learn digital signal routing, mixing workflows, signal processors, and mix a song using the industry standard, Avid Pro Tools software.

Since offering our first full-time programme in 1995, we have been dedicated to growing and developing the audio industry in Manitoba by providing a formal education that enables aspiring individuals to pursue their passion.
What began as part-time audio training hosted at Mid-Ocean Recording Studios in the early 90s, became the foundation for what would soon become MOSMA and our Audio in Media programme.
As the audio industry was undergoing transformative changes, we recognized the importance for specialized training that could prepare individuals for careers in this growing industry.
